What's the role of image processing in thermal hunting?

April 5, 2026

Quick Answer

Image processing in thermal hunting helps enhance the clarity and detail of the infrared images, allowing hunters to identify and track their targets more effectively. It involves software adjustments to contrast, brightness, and temperature thresholds to optimize the display for specific conditions and environments. This improves the hunter's ability to detect and engage game.

Understanding Thermal Images

When using a thermal scope for hunting, understanding the images is crucial. Thermal images display heat signatures, which can be affected by various factors such as vegetation, terrain, and weather conditions. A well-calibrated thermal scope with accurate temperature thresholds can help hunters differentiate between a warm-blooded animal and its surroundings.

Image Processing Techniques

To get the most out of a thermal scope, hunters can use various image processing techniques. For example, adjusting the contrast can help highlight the heat signatures of animals, while adjusting the brightness can improve visibility in low-light conditions. Some thermal scopes also allow hunters to adjust temperature thresholds, which can help eliminate background noise and focus on the target.

Real-World Application: Hunting Feral Hogs

In the context of hunting feral hogs, image processing can be a game-changer. By adjusting the thermal scope’s settings to highlight the heat signatures of the hogs, hunters can more effectively track and engage their targets. For example, a hunter may adjust the contrast to highlight the hogs’ heat signatures, which can be more pronounced than those of the surrounding vegetation. This allows the hunter to detect hogs at a distance and make a more successful shot.
